Bears are complex creatures that play vital roles in their ecosystems as both predators and scavengers. Their behaviors and social structures vary significantly among species, influencing their interactions with the environment and other wildlife. Conservation efforts are essential to protect bear habitats and ensure their survival, as many species face threats from climate change and human encroachment. Ultimately, understanding and respecting bears can foster coexistence and promote biodiversity.

How long have polar bears existed?

Scientists haven't come to a solid conclusion on how long polar bears have been around. Estimates range from 150,000 years to 1.7 million years. The oldest recorded polar bear fossil is somewhere between 110 and 130 thousand years old.

What is a group of Bear called?

A sleuth or a sloth of bears


Is there a difference between jumping to conclusion and drawing to conclusion?

"Jumping to a conclusion" is not knowing all the facts and forming a conclusion. Drawing a conclusion is learning all the facts to make a conclusion if it is correct or not.
